您所在的位置:首页 - 科普 - 正文科普

四2输入与非门的功能

兵俑
兵俑 04-29 【科普】 478人已围观

摘要7输入端与非门编程语言在数字电路中,与非门(NANDgate)是一种基本的逻辑门,具有两个或多个输入端和一个输出端。当且仅当所有输入端都为逻辑值“1”时,输出端才为逻辑值“0”,否则输出端为逻辑值“1

7输入端与非门编程语言

在数字电路中,与非门(NAND gate)是一种基本的逻辑门,具有两个或多个输入端和一个输出端。当且仅当所有输入端都为逻辑值“1”时,输出端才为逻辑值“0”,否则输出端为逻辑值“1”。在实际的计算机硬件设计中,与非门可以用来构建各种复杂的逻辑功能。

在编程语言中,我们可以利用与非门的逻辑特性来实现一些有趣的功能。例如,我们可以使用多个输入端的与非门来构建一个更加复杂的逻辑运算。下面是一个用Python实现的简单的7输入端与非门:

```python

def seven_input_nand(*inputs):

result = inputs[0]

for i in range(1, len(inputs)):

result = result and inputs[i]

return not result

inputs = [True, True, True, True, True, True, True]

output = seven_input_nand(*inputs)

print(output) 输出 False

```

在这段代码中,我们首先定义了一个函数`seven_input_nand`,它接受任意数量的输入,并模拟了一个7输入端的与非门的功能。然后我们传入7个逻辑值为True的输入,调用这个函数,最终输出结果为False。

通过这样的方式,我们可以利用编程语言中的逻辑运算符和循环结构来模拟数字电路中的逻辑门,从而实现各种复杂的逻辑功能。这不仅有助于理解计算机底层的工作原理,也可以为编程中的逻辑设计提供一些思路。

Tags: 绿色食品指的是 真实赛车3修改器 小米优惠券 那首歌歌词 百度翻译器拍照

上一篇: 小米手机python编程

下一篇: script开发

最近发表

icp沪ICP备2023033053号-25
取消
微信二维码
支付宝二维码

目录[+]